Abstract(in English) We are developing uTupleSpace which stores and searches real-world data sent by sensors or sent to actuators. For storing data collected from many devices and sharing it with various applications, uTupleSpace should be designed in consideration of scalability. Therefore, we designed a dynamic-help-method which distributes the load to servers making up uTupleSpace and makes it possible to add new servers to uTupleSpace as the need arises. From the result of evaluation, it is confirmed that proposed method makes uTupleSpace possible to scale out even if the load made by the supposed application using sensory data burdened.
